    Introduction to Claude 3.5 and GPT-4

    Claude 3.5 and GPT-4 are both state-of-the-art language models designed to understand and generate human-like text. They are built on transformer architecture, which allows them to process and produce text with high accuracy and coherence. Despite their similarities, there are key differences in their design, training data, and intended use cases that can influence a user's choice.

    Cost and Accessibility

    Cost and accessibility are important factors to consider when choosing between Claude 3.5 and GPT-4:

    Claude 3.5: Pricing and access details for Claude 3.5 are typically managed by Anthropic and may vary depending on the specific use case and licensing agreements. Potential users should contact Anthropic for detailed pricing and access information.

    GPT-4: OpenAI offers a subscription model for GPT-4, with the ChatGPT Plus plan providing access to the model. The cost is generally $20 per month, making it relatively accessible for individuals and small businesses. Additionally, OpenAI provides API access for developers, with pricing based on usage.
